    X1 Pro or Neo. Well.

    Pro:
    + Much better image quality and 60FPS.
    + Rear obstacle detection.
    + Supposed 40 kmph tracking speed, which is insane for cycling.
    ? Unknown frontal obstacle detection and tracking. If it really needs a beacon for accuracy, probably not great.
    – No GPS
    – Last-minute half-cooked gamepad with 1KM range.
    * Supposed 499€ standard (+35€ shipping) and ~700€ combo (+35€ shipping). But it will be probably 399€ standard and ~530€ fly more, since the X1 always had "discount".

    Neo:
    + Wonderful tracking, much much (MUCH) better than the X1. First drone ever that follows your path instead of your direction. Every other drone before (including the Mini 4 Pro) cuts corners, this one not. It's really good for not very complex environments.
    + Autonomous mode (Palm Control), Mobile mode (Mobile App Control) through WIFI, up to 50 meters, Controller mode (RC Control) up to 7 kilometers, and Manual FPV (Manual Control) up to 7 kilometers. I have seen real-life test up to ~2 km, which is pretty insane for such size, but battery won't give you more anyway.
    + Manual FPV is really good. Of course it is not an Avata, but it flies surprisingly fine. The problem is: unless you already have the O4 FPV gear from DJI (Goggles 3 + Remote/Motion Controller 3), you will spend 600-1000€ more in a beginner level FPV drone, which is not a very smart idea. But oh well.
    + Wind performance is supposed to be Level 4 (up to 30 kmh), but it is also really good in real life test regardless.
    ? Voice commands. 101% useless gimmick for the most part.
    ? Sound recording through the app (with DJI Mic 2 support). It records the sound, removes the props noise and send the sound track to the drone to be muxed with the video. Could turn into a great feature in the future, but nowadays is almost useless, due sync problems and not very good audio quality.
    – Decent camera, not great, definitely the worst camera that DJI even put on a drone (which is not that bad, since DJI cameras are the best out there).
    – No Micro SD and only 22GB. But they give up to 40 minutes of 4K 30FPS video, which is more than what the 3xbatteries will deliver anyway. And Quick Transfer is really quick.
    – ~21 kmph tracking speed, which is kinda low for cycling. Sports mode can fly up to 30 kmph and Manual mode up to 60 kmph. So there could be room for improvements in the future, unless the SOC is not up to the task. Let's see.
    * 199€ standard and 350€ fly more.

    Besides the official specs, we don't basically know anything real about the X1 Pro/Max. The Neo has been tested left and right and it is a surprisingly capable drone with some flaws but room enough for big improvements through software updates. In my opinion it is 50/50, not a clear winner. It really comes down to how much you want to spend and what features do you need. Quality/speed/obstacle detection on the Pro and Flexibility/GPS/Range/Modes/Support/Price on the Neo.
